Practical tips for customers
- Prepare a rough idea of the deck size, shape, and location, plus any storage or seating requirements, to speed up initial consultations.
- Consider existing surroundings such as fencing, landscaping, sun exposure, and drainage when planning a deck to maximise usability and longevity.
- Ask about material options and maintenance needs, including timber treatments and protective finishes, to balance aesthetics with upkeep requirements.
- Discuss maintenance plans and refurbishment timetables to maintain deck health over time and avoid costly replacements.
- Request a clear written quote outlining materials, labour, timelines, and warranties (if offered) to compare options and ensure transparency.

Deck Builder Services in Hoedspruit, Limpopo
In Hoedspruit, Limpopo, deck building services are typically oriented towards outdoor living spaces that suit the subtropical climate and the local lifestyle. Builders in this region often specialise in constructing durable, low-maintenance decks that integrate with garden design, pool areas, and entertainment spaces. The work tends to prioritise practical considerations such as sun exposure, rainfall, drainage, and the surrounding landscape, ensuring that structures remain functional and aesthetically pleasing for years to come.
Consultations usually begin with an assessment of the site, including terrain, soil stability, and drainage patterns. Prospective clients can expect discussions about the intended use of the deck, preferred timber or composite materials, and alignment with existing structures such as outdoor kitchens, patios, or verandahs. Local builders may also advise on how to maximise shade and airflow, which can impact the choice of deck height, railing styles, and skirting. In many cases, the design process explores seamless integration with garden features, wildlife considerations, and views that Hoedspruit residents often prioritise when entertaining or relaxing outdoors.
Material choices play a central role in these projects. Treated timber remains popular for traditional warmth and ease of repair, while composite decking or high-pressure treated options offer enhanced durability with lower ongoing maintenance. In Limpopo’s climate, resistance to sun fading, moisture, and termite activity is important, and some clients opt for surfaces that resist warping and splitting. The selection often accounts for local maintenance regimes, with coatings or sealants advised to protect timber from seasonal rain and heat. When weather allows, decking is installed with attention to proper drainage, solid supporting substructure, and appropriate ventilation to prevent moisture buildup beneath the deck.
Typical deck builder services in Hoedspruit encompass a range of steps designed to deliver a finished product that meets both practical needs and design intent. These often include site preparation, framing and structural work, installation of decking boards, railing and balustrades, and finishes such as staining or sealing. Some projects may incorporate built-in features like outdoor steps, seating along railings, planters, or integrated lighting. Attention to safety standards, including sturdy guardrails and non-slip surfaces, is a common focus in residential settings where families, visitors, and guests are frequent users of outdoor spaces.
The work process generally unfolds in stages. A qualified deck builder will typically conduct a site visit, take measurements, and discuss preferences before producing a draft design and a preliminary quotation. Once a design is agreed, a formal plan is prepared, outlining materials, timelines, and any required permits or approvals. Depending on the scope, construction may occur in phases to minimise disruption to daily routines and to align with weather windows. Clear communication about progress, expected completion, and any adjustments is often emphasised to ensure that the final deck aligns with expectations and local conditions.
Practical considerations for inhabitants of Hoedspruit include adjacency to living spaces, sun exposure throughout the day, and the impact of seasonal rainfall. Decks may need to be sloped to promote drainage, with attention given to surrounding vegetation and the potential for termite exposure in some areas. Maintenance plans are commonly discussed, covering routine cleaning, timber protection, and periodic resealing where timber is used. Environmental responsibility is frequently a consideration, with some clients seeking sustainable sourcing for materials or seeking to minimise environmental disturbance during construction.
